WebThese gems are mostly clear beryl with bands of emerald in them. Often these gems are cut to enhance the banding effect. Crystals of beryl can reach a great size. According to the Guinness Book of Records, the largest emerald (in matrix) was found in Madagascar. It is 1.25 m long and weighs 536 kg.
